Geoscientists estimate that, on average, a given region has a major earthquake every 250 years.
Assuming that the time between major earthquakes in this region is exponentially distributed, what is the probability that a major earthquake:
a. will not occur between 2020 and 2030?
b. will occur between 2020 and 2070?
c. will not occur between 2020 and 2200?
